Trust funds

Mesothelioma patients require financial compensation to pay for their expenses for medical treatment, lost income and suffering. Trust funds for asbestos are one way to get the money. A mesothelioma lawyer will help you to file a trust fund claim and evaluate the options for legal restitution. A lawyer can also help find the right asbestos firm to manage your case. They can even assist you to obtain multi-million dollar payouts from asbestos trusts.

Asbestos trust funds are a pool of funds set aside by asbestos producers to pay compensation to victims of mesothelioma and other asbestos-related illnesses. These funds are governed by the U.S. Bankruptcy code and are intended to compensate those who have suffered the effects of negligence in asbestos exposure.

The average payout for mesothelioma from a trust fund could vary significantly. It's contingent upon the severity of your asbestos-related illness as well as past and future losses. Also, it depends on whether you worked for one or more asbestos-related companies. Certain trusts also have a percentage of payment, which is how much the trust will pay each individual's claim. The percentages vary from 1-100%.

Statutes of limitations

In order for victims to receive compensation, they must file a lawsuit within the timeframe of the statute of limitation. This time period can vary by state and type of claim. The majority of personal injury and wrongful deaths lawsuits have a limitation of between one and three years. However, there are exceptions and extensions in certain cases. Mesothelioma lawyers can assist clients understand local statutes of limitations and how they will apply to their specific cases.

Asbestos-related victims can be compensated for medical expenses, lost wages and other expenses. However, they must act fast to ensure that the time limit for filing claims does not expire. A mesothelioma lawyer can help those affected by asbestos with determining their claim timelines, and also help them make a claim as soon as possible.

The time limit for mesothelioma suits depends on many factors which include whether the victim is a plaintiff or survivor of family members and the state in which they reside, the place where they reside when they were exposed and if the case is being filed by the victim as a plaintiff. The time-limit for mesothelioma lawsuits, just click the following post, is less than for other personal injury lawsuits. This is due the long mesothelioma's period of latency as well as other asbestos-related diseases.

Some asbestos trusts have their own rules for the deadline for submitting asbestos claims. In general mesothelioma trusts, victims have to submit a claim within three years of their diagnosis.

The time period for victims of mesothelioma might be extended or shortened if they are diagnosed with more than one asbestos-related illness. This includes asbestosis, mesothelioma and pleural effusion.

In some instances, the statute of limitation could be extended or waived when the victim is a soldier in active duty. Soldiers are exposed to asbestos during their service, which is why they must follow different laws.

If the statute of limitations has expired the mesothelioma lawyer may still assist patients to pursue other compensation options. They can assist patients to file a lawsuit in another state or pursue veterans benefits as well as asbestos trust funds.
